NbE with implicit sharing in quotation
{-
At ICFP 2022 I attended a talk given by Tomasz Drab, about this paper:
"A simple and efficient implementation of strong call by need by an abstract machine"
https://dl.acm.org/doi/10.1145/3549822
This is right up my alley since I've implemented strong call-by-need evaluation
quite a few times (without ever doing more formal analysis of it) and I'm also
interested in performance improvements. Such evaluation is required in
conversion checking in dependently typed languages.

Install a different version of GCC on Ubuntu

First, add the ubuntu-toolchain-r/test PPA to your system with:

sudo apt install software-properties-common
sudo add-apt-repository ppa:ubuntu-toolchain-r/test

Install the desired GCC and G++ versions by typing:

sudo apt install gcc-7 g++-7 gcc-8 g++-8 gcc-9 g++-9
